Transaction 20edceb77c37c248bd34892c391f8e442030914af6fc0b57412d577ee30d4ec7
1 Input
2 Outputs
- 20edceb77c37c248bd34892c391f8e442030914af6fc0b57412d577ee30d4ec7:0
- 20edceb77c37c248bd34892c391f8e442030914af6fc0b57412d577ee30d4ec7:1
value 220749229
address 1FKqRstw4RMhPdjFAUqz4G4wY1T7Q3AXm7
value 1525000
address 3BRJggj5x4QjyMAM5K24nuCKpdxiEcQej9